Output 51e7150d10fe967289c95f26d0465b2840e927bfaa7a2c1f42cd811773b3df7c:1

value
5744000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1598cc01fbfc22299a6756f1ba348496372a856f OP_EQUAL
address
9tQTtw5oKZyUNnr85mdNGZzic5CJbQvjps
transaction
51e7150d10fe967289c95f26d0465b2840e927bfaa7a2c1f42cd811773b3df7c